Another reason the pilot flame may go out without lighting the main burner is the incorrect flame sensor positioning. The flame sensor must be close enough to the pilot flame to detect the flame. If it’s too far away, it may fail to detect the presence of the flame. WebIf your gas water heater doesn’t stay lit, you may have a defective thermocouple. Most gas fired water heaters use a standing pilot to ignite the main burner. The gas for the pilot assembly is supplied by the main gas valve and is monitored by the thermocouple. WebOct 12, 2024 · Solution: To check this issue you have to bleed the air from the gas line. Here are the steps to bleed the air from the gas line of your water heater. Begin by turning the water heater off. Shut off the gas valve and the pilot light. Touch the tank to see if it’s cool. If not, wait for the water inside to cool down.
